Output 66776d07bdc608e2731e6b5803cbf0c357e9000f1d7dce2325e88f791bdc0957:20

value
187585000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 00ea4944f416d361952e480cfcb3df24019c75d4 OP_EQUALVERIFY OP_CHECKSIG
address
115qfVVCQc5wWKJa9q11qhQZ6rnvSACmrB
transaction
66776d07bdc608e2731e6b5803cbf0c357e9000f1d7dce2325e88f791bdc0957
spent
true